I am having a problem interracting with the user using RDP from one
computer to another. I can logon to a remote computer without a
problem but it suspends their access while I work on their machine.
Doesn't RDP allow me to interract with the user? These are all Windows
XP / SP2 machines.

This is the way things work with WinXP. If you want concurrent
access then you need to use a product such as WinVNC.
 
It won't suspend their access if you log in as them, but you still won't
"share" the same desktop.

Sounds like you might want Remote Assistance, not Remote Desktop. The latter
is "one at a time" and isn't interactive.
 
I presume this must be invoked by the user then and is not like
RealVNC or TightVNC where the program runs as a service and I can
interractively connect whenever necessary without the user's
intervention, right?
